Almshouse pair. Circa 1912 by Frank Atkinson. Red brick with plain tiled roof and tall central ridge stack. Single storey . 4 bays with large casements in centre two bays and 2 wide, shallow arch headed entrances in outer two. Gauged heads to openings and ashlar keystones over entrances . Whiteley Vlllage was provided by William Whiteley of Whiteley's stores and was for thrifty old folk. Laid put on an octagonal plan by Frank Atkinson employing leading architects of the day.
